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Purley to Porth start from as little as £27.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Purley to Porth start from £102.50 one way, or £87.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Purley to Porth are available for £82.40 one way, or £299.00 return

Everything you need to know about Purley Station

Discovering Purley Train Station: A Key Transport Hub

Nestled in the London Borough of Croydon, Purley Train Station serves as a vibrant gateway for both locals and visitors traveling across the UK. With its strategic location on the Brighton Main Line, the station is a favored choice for commuters heading into Central London and beyond. Whether you're a first-time visitor or a regular commuter, Purley Station offers a blend of accessibility and convenience, making it a bustling hub for rail travel.

Facilities and Amenities at Purley Train Station

Purley Station prides itself on providing comprehensive facilities designed to meet the diverse needs of its passengers. The ticket office is open from early morning till evening, ensuring travelers can conveniently purchase and collect their tickets. There are ticket machines situated for ease of access, capable of processing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. For those traveling with accessibility challenges, the station boasts step-free access throughout and provides staffed assistance, ensuring a seamless travel experience for everyone.

The station is equipped with an induction loop, helpful customer information screens, and clear announcements to keep you informed of your journey. While there are no waiting rooms, the station does offer seating areas where passengers can rest comfortably. Refreshment facilities are available for those in need of a quick snack, and an ATM machine ensures access to cash when needed.

Onward Travel from Purley

Purley Station is well-connected to various modes of transportation, facilitating easy transitions between different travel methods. For those needing taxis, a taxi rank is conveniently located outside both entrances of the station. If you prefer bus travel, information about services is readily available at the station, guiding you through local routes with ease. While the station lacks a dedicated car rental section, you'll find that public transport options are ample for most needs.

Everything you need to know about Porth Station

Discover Porth Train Station: Your Gateway to South Wales

Nestled in the Rhondda Valley, Porth train station is your launchpad to a myriad of destinations across South Wales and beyond. Whether you're a local resident heading into Cardiff or a curious traveller exploring the Welsh landscapes, Porth station offers a convenient and efficient travel experience for everyone. Let's delve into what this quaint station has to offer, and how you can make the most of your journey from here.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Porth train station is equipped to cater to the needs of modern-day travellers. It lacks a traditional ticket office, but fear not! Ticket machines are available for you to collect tickets purchased online. Plus, these ticket machines are accessible to all, accepting payments via major debit and credit cards only. While there are no facilities for cash transactions, the presence of an induction loop ensures clear communication for everyone.

In terms of accessibility, Porth station is classified as Category A, offering step-free access throughout. Although there’s no waiting room or refreshment facilities, you can find customer help points that assist with any information or support you might need. CCTV surveillance adds an extra layer of safety as you navigate through the station. While luggage storage isn't provided, any lost property can be reported through Transport for Wales Lost Property Service.

Transport Links and Connections

Porth serves as a well-connected hub with links to other transport modes. There's a rail replacement service with local bus connections heading towards Dinas Rhondda and Trehafod. For those aiming to explore further, bus stops close to the station offer routes to Caerphilly, Gilfach Goch, and Maerdy, located approximately 150 meters from the station.

Unfortunately, there are no dedicated taxi services or car hire facilities available, but having your plans conveniently centred around public transport amplifies the scenic value of traveling through South Wales.
